Market Overview and Current Trends

The glass reactor market is an essential component of industries that require controlled, efficient, and transparent chemical processing systems. These reactors are used in a variety of applications, including chemical synthesis, pharmaceutical production, and research and development. Glass reactors come in different configurations, including single-layer, double-layer (jacketed), and multi-layer systems, to meet specific operational needs. Double-layer or jacketed reactors, in particular, allow for the circulation of cooling or heating fluids, providing better temperature control during reactions.

In recent years, there has been a notable shift toward more advanced glass reactors that integrate automation and digital control systems. This trend is driven by the increasing demand for higher precision in chemical processing, as well as the need for safety and efficiency in manufacturing environments. The use of automation allows for the monitoring and control of reactions in real-time, reducing the likelihood of human error and increasing operational efficiency.

Challenges to Market Growth

While the glass reactor market is expected to grow steadily, there are several challenges that could impact its development:

  1. High Initial Costs

Glass reactors, particularly those with advanced features such as automated controls and multi-layer designs, can be expensive. The upfront cost of purchasing and setting up these reactors may be a significant barrier for smaller research institutions, startups, or companies working with limited budgets. While the benefits of using glass reactors are clear, the high initial investment required for these systems could limit adoption in certain regions and industries.

  1. Fragility and Maintenance

Despite being made from durable borosilicate glass, glass reactors are still more prone to breakage than metal reactors. This fragility can result in higher maintenance costs, especially in high-volume industrial environments where the risk of damage is greater. Frequent maintenance and repairs can disrupt production schedules, leading to additional downtime and potential cost overruns.

  1. Limited Applications in Extreme Conditions

Glass reactors are less suitable for extreme temperature and pressure conditions compared to stainless steel or other specialized materials. This limitation restricts their use in certain high-demand industrial processes. For example, in industries where very high pressures or temperatures are required, other types of reactors, such as metal or alloy-based reactors, are often preferred over glass reactors.
